Logistics under Transformation

Szöveg: Gábor Kálmánfi |  2011. december 10. 7:09

„The streamlining of the logistic support system of the defence sphere, the assignment of human resources and means to the real tasks, and the rationalisation of the procedures is still underway in our days. The new challenges and the situation of the world economy give new tasks for the logistics” – we heard this statements at the festive staff-meeting held in Székesfehérvár on November 30, on the occasion of the Day of the Logisticians.

During the event the greeting letters of Minister of Defence Dr. Csaba Hende and the Chief of the MoD Defence Staff Gen. Dr. Tibor Benkő were read out, in which the superiors – apart from the above-mentioned changes – spoke with the highest appreciation about the everyday activity of the whole logistic personnel of the armed forces. As was heard, the logisticians “have given evidence in several situations of their high professional standards", both in Hungary and abroad.

Lajos Fodor, the State Secretary for Public Administration in his festive address underlined: the precise execution and co-ordination of the logistics tasks constitutes the basis of all military activities.

“The greatest challenge of our days is to assure a solid background for the HDF troops, so that they can perform their everyday routine work successfully, even if in narrow circumstances. The logisticians’ skill level and approach are indispensable for this. I know it from my own experience that the logisticians have never had rehearsals, they have always executed real-life tasks" – the State Secretary said.

Lajos Fodor expressed his thanks to the specialists of the logistics organisations (HDF Logistic Supply Centre, HDF Hazardous Material Supply Centre, HDF 64th “Boconádi Szabó József" Logistic Regiment and HDF Aircraft Repair Plant) for their whole year’s work. In connection with the latter he said that the military organisation is prepared for putting the Finnish helicopters in service.

He highlighted that at his entry into office the leadership of the Ministry of Defence set as their main objective, taking into consideration the economic capacity of the country, to lay the foundations of a modern, well-equipped, well-trained military. “In attaining these goals the expertise and work of the logistic personnel will be even more appreciated. We have been working to gain back the capabilities of the Hungarian Defence Forces lost earlier, or at least to create the basis for regaining them. Without capabilities, combat equipment and well-trained soldiers we cannot speak about armed forces" – the State Secretary established.

At the ceremony Lajos Fodor, Lt.-Gen. Zoltán Orosz, the Deputy Chief of the MoD Defence Staff, Brig.-Gen. Csaba Varga, the Chief of Staff of the HDF Joint Force Command (HDF JFC), and Dr. Gyula Keszthelyi, the General Director of the HDF Armaments and Quartermaster Office (HDF AQO) presented tokens of appreciations.
